Re: [ATM] Long Focus Refractor
The axial rotation of the lens would be the least of the problems. Don't
forget the end of that pole just waving about. That would cause more
problems than the rotation of the lens. A 1" movement would cause the lens
to point in a different direction by about 3 arcminutes if I got my math
right.
